  • "So Mote it Be" Learning a new word

    Posted November 9, 2012 by Rev. Yoda . Aka.. JG

    "So Mote it Be" is one of those archaic phrases that many people in the Pagan community use, yet its origins may not be Pagan at all.   According to Webster's dictionary, the word mote was originally a Saxon verb which meant "must." It appears back in the poetry of Geoffrey Chaucer,...

  • HEALTH: Depression

    Posted November 6, 2012 by Oracle C.T. Webb

    According to the U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, about 9% of Americans are currently diagnosed as clinically depressed. That is over 20 million people who are having a hard time functioning daily because they are so depressed. Though there are many effective treatments availab...
